Question: Which PM signed the Canada-US Free Trade Agreement (1988)?

Answer options: ✅ Mulroney

  • Trudeau
  • Chrétien
  • Harper

Correct answer: Mulroney

Explanation: Brian Mulroney is the correct answer because, as Prime Minister, his Progressive Conservative government signed the landmark Canada-United States Free Trade Agreement in 1988, leading to unprecedented continental economic integration. Pierre Trudeau championed economic nationalism, Jean Chrétien oversaw the agreement's transition into NAFTA, and Stephen Harper served much later, making these options incorrect. The Discover Canada study guide highlights this agreement as a pivotal milestone in Canada's modern economic history under Mulroney's leadership. For the citizenship test, candidates must be able to associate major post-war prime ministers with their signature policy and constitutional achievements.
